随着互联网技术的不断发展,Java Web开发已经成为企业级应用开发的主流。在Java Web开发中,日志记录是必不可少的环节,它可以帮助开发者了解程序运行的状态,及时定位问题,保证系统的稳定性和可维护性。而Log4j作为一款优秀的日志框架,在Java Web项目中得到了广泛应用。本文将深入解析JSP项目中的Log4j实例,从配置到应用技巧,带你全面了解Log4j的使用。

1. Log4j简介

Log4j是一个开源的Java日志记录框架,由Ceki Gülcü开发。它具有灵活的配置方式、高效的日志记录性能和丰富的功能特性。Log4j支持多种日志输出格式、日志级别和日志存储方式,可以满足不同场景下的日志记录需求。

jsp,log4j实例_详细JSP项目中的Log4j实例配置与应用方法全攻略  第1张

2. JSP项目中Log4j的配置

在JSP项目中使用Log4j,首先需要进行配置。配置方式主要有两种:通过log4j.properties文件和通过log4j.xml文件。

2.1 通过log4j.properties文件配置

log4j.properties文件是一种纯文本文件,用于配置Log4j的日志级别、日志格式、日志输出方式等。以下是一个简单的log4j.properties配置示例:

```

Set root logger level to DEBUG and its only appender to A1.

log4j.rootLogger=DEBUG, A1

A1 is set to be a ConsoleAppender.

log4j.appender.A1=org.apache.log4j.ConsoleAppender

A1 uses PatternLayout.

log4j.appender.A1.layout=org.apache.log4j.PatternLayout

log4j.appender.A1.layout.ConversionPattern=%d{yyyy-MM-dd HH:mm:ss} %-5p %c{1}:%L - %m%n

```

2.2 通过log4j.xml文件配置

log4j.xml文件是一种XML文件,用于配置Log4j的日志级别、日志格式、日志输出方式等。以下是一个简单的log4j.xml配置示例:

```xml